If you're considering founding a business, incorporating an LLC in Delaware can deliver distinct perks.

With Delaware, you'll enjoy strong legal security, benefit from to an elite Court of Chancery, and business-centric statewide statutes.

Startup and yearly expenses are competitive versus other locales.

Privacy is yet another perk; you do not have to disclose member names for the record.

International founders can simply register a Delaware LLC from anywhere. Delaware welcomes remote business formation with minimal barriers.

Opting for a Delaware LLC affords versatility and enables you take advantage of a pro-business ecosystem.

Selecting the Best Name for Your Delaware Limited Liability Company


The first step is to find an available LLC name.

Your name must be distinct from registered Delaware entities and must contain the phrase “Limited Liability Company” or approved abbreviations (“LLC”, “L.L.C.”).

Avoid phrases hinting at a government affiliation, as these are not allowed in Delaware.

Access Delaware’s business name database to determine uniqueness and secure your business’s title if you aren’t filing immediately.

A easily remembered name can boost your branding and market appeal.

Assigning a Official Agent in the State


Every Delaware LLC demands a registered agent prior to filing with the state.

They is the recipient of government correspondence for your LLC.

Delaware stipulates that your registered agent maintain a physical address within the state.

You may be your own registered agent if you’re a resident, or you may hire a professional service.

Delegating a professional agent often improves document management.

Registering the Formation Certificate


With your registered agent in place, the next step is filing the essential Certificate of Formation.

Download the current formation form directly from Delaware’s Division of Corporations site.

Insert your LLC’s name, your registered agent’s location, and information about the filing party.

Send in your paperwork through the portal, by mail, or in person at the Delaware Division of Corporations. The processing fee is typically $90 as of current rates.

Carefully inspect all entered information for accuracy—mistakes can hinder approval.

Your LLC is in existence in Delaware once you’re issued a stamped copy. Keep this foundational document as critical paperwork of your LLC’s existence.

Drafting an Operating Agreement & Meeting Ongoing Compliance


While not law in Delaware, an operating agreement is strongly recommended for outlining your LLC’s rules.

This internal document lays out profit allocation, member responsibilities, and processes for dispute resolution and daily operations.

Without an operating agreement in place, Delaware’s default laws will control operations, which may not align with your choices.

You must also pay a $300 franchise tax every year by June 1, even if your LLC is not doing business.

Keep your agent’s info updated, track finances carefully, and always adhere to compliance schedules for uninterrupted legal protection.
